What do NQTs think of us?
We know from asking them.......
- 4 out of 5 newly qualified teachers are attracted to Harrow by: the LA's reputation; school management, the prospect of in-service training; school colleagues; pupil behaviour.
- 4 out of 5 primary NQTs (most recruited through our 'primary pool') are impressed by the quality of selection process.
- The reputations of Harrow schools, judged to be well-managed, well-behaved and well-resourced, are also key.
